UTA Health Services is a fully accredited health care facility that our tuition fees already pay for and we should take advantage of. Their services include a medical clinic, sports medicine, gynecological services, psychiatry, immunizations, pharmacy, and more. Some services are free and others are low cost, call 817-272-2771 or visit them in person for more information.
The staff at the Career Development Center are experts in all areas of professional advancement. They can help students improve their Resume or CV, find internship and job opportunities, meet professionals through career fairs and more. Visit them in person or e-mail careers@uta.edu.
The Center for Empowerment, Development, and Growth in Education, known simply as the EDGE Center, is located in Science Hall 322 and is exclusively available to Master's and Doctoral Students. Their center houses private study rooms, a lending library ,free printing services and even poster printing vouchers. They also have a career specialist available for graduate students.
